Plaza Huincul-Senillosa Gas Pipeline

Plaza Huincul-Senillosa Gas Pipeline is an operating gas transmission pipeline in Argentina. The tracker lists 1 tracked segment, 67 km long, starting up in 1993. It runs from Plaza Huincul to Senillosa. It is owned by TGS (Transportadora de Gas del Sur SA).
